## Env Vars: Firmware Update Channel (Brindlecore OTA)

Plugin authors targeting the Brindlecore OTA service select an update channel via `BRINDLE_CHANNEL`, which accepts `stable`, `beta`, or `canary`. Devices poll the channel endpoint every six hours; plugins can force a check with `BRINDLE_FORCE_POLL=1`. Payloads must be signed before upload, and the signing step reads its credential from the same env file as the channel settings. Set your channel variables first, then add the signing secret on the next line.

secret setting of kadup-kaduf: RELAY_SECRET3=355

Ticket GV-118: Audio skips in the Hollowbrook Museum guide app. Welcome aboard — here's how to reproduce. Open the Stonewick Gallery tour, start track 4, then lock the phone for ~30 seconds. On unlock, playback jumps ahead roughly 12 seconds and the transcript desyncs. Happens on both test devices. Logs land in the Fernlight console; you'll need staging API access to pull them. Authenticate your log requests with the token below.

login token, yajeg-fawif: eyJhbGciOiJIUzI1NiIsInR5cCI6IkpXVCJ9.eyJzdWIiOiIEdPQYnZXaZIn0.HSRTnYZBx0Qc

Subject: Key rotation — GridWeave crossword generator

Hi all,

As part of our quarterly rotation, the GridWeave service key used by the crossword generator's clue-fetch pipeline was rotated this morning. The old key is now revoked; jobs using it will fail after midnight. Please verify downstream configs. The new key is provided below.

API key for kajep-fawig: qvz7-OK2vLSz